SD Sharma
Chandigarh, August 27
Eminent poets of national acclaim and celebrated qawwali maestros Sabri brothers enthralled the audience at Tagore Theatre as they rejoiced the quintessential spirit of Urdu in a special literary panorama ‘Rang-e-Rekhta’ organised by the Rekhta Foundation, New Delhi, here today.
Chief guest Vijay Vardhan, Additional Chief Secretary, Culture, Haryana, Waseem Barelvi and Rekhta founder Sanjeev Shraf lighted the traditional lamp.
As many as eleven poets drawn from various states read out their verses on diverse themes of socio-political and economical upheavals and social awakening with nuanced analysis of certain aspects of human relationships in all their manifestations. The engrossing mushaira commenced with young poet Mahender Sani touching an inevitable climax with full-throated renditions by 92-year-old poet Gulzar Dehalvi.
Audience stood up to welcome star poet Waseem Barelvi, an MLC, who said on shift in loyalty ‘har saal naye patte badal dete hain tewar,
boorha hai magr paed purana nahin laagta’.
Other poets who impressed the audience included Farhat Ehsaas, Rajesh Reddy (Mumbai), Manish Shukla (Lucknow), Liaqat Jafri (Jammu), Nomaan Shauque (Delhi), Shams Tabreezi (Chandigarh), Mahender Kumar Sani (Chandigarh) and Shakeel Jamali (Delhi).
Nashir Naqvi (Patiala) conducted mushaira with admirable competence.
The Jaipur-based and world-renowned qawwals, Sabri brothers, took the mehfil to an ecstatic and spectacular level. They opened up with an invocatory ‘chhap tilak’, which brought alive the mysticism of Hazrat Amir Khusro.
They turned to romanticism with their hit number ‘husan jab meharbaan ho jaye...’ and on demand rendered their filmy qawwalis, including ‘der na ho jaye kahi der na ho jaye’, and more before concluding with the boisterous ‘dma dama mast qalander’. They left the audience craving for more.
